Mexican Shrimp Cocktail Recipe

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 2 lb unpeeled large fresh shrimp
  • 6 c. water
  • 2 Tbsp. lime juice - (to 3)
  • 3 x garlic cloves chopped
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p freshly-grnd black pepper
  • 1 c. ketchup
  • 1/2 c. lime juice
  • 1/4 c. chopped onion
  • 1/2 tsp warm sauce - (to 1)
  • 1/2 c. minced tomoto
  • 1/2 c. minced cilantro
  • 1 x avocado minced Lime wedges for serving

Directions

  1. Peel shrimp and de-vein. Bring 6 c. water and next 4 ingredients to a boil in a large saucepan; add in shrimp. Cook 2 to 3 min till shrimp turns pink. drain the shrimp, reserving 1/2 c. liquid.
  2. Stir together reserved liquid, ketchup, 1/2 c. lime juice, onion, and warm sauce. Stir in the shrimp, tomoto and cilantro. Refrigeratein the fridge
  3. Serve with avocado, and lime wedges.
  4. This recipe yields 6 servings;
  5. Comments: You can use pre-cooked shrimp. Stir it in as the recipe states, but take it out after 30 to 60 seconds.
